Unsolicited Email (Further to our No Spam Policy as detailed in T.O.S.)
Users are prohibited from engaging in improper use or distribution of email. Julian Murray will be the sole arbiter as to what constitutes a violation of this provision. This includes, but is not limited to:
- Sending of any unsolicited email ("spam"). Any message sent to a recipient from a purchased, rented, licensed, or traded list of email addresses is automatically considered unsolicited.
- Hosting web pages advertised within "spam e-mail" sent from another network ("spamvertising")
- Using the Service to receive replies from unsolicited emails ("drop-box" accounts).
- Configuring any email server in such a way that it will accept third party emails for forwarding ("open mail relay").
- Running Unconfirmed Mailing Lists. Subscribing email addresses to any mailing list without the express and verifiable permission of the email address owner is prohibited. All mailing lists run by Julian Murray Users must be Closed-loop ("Confirmed Opt-in"). The subscription confirmation message received from each address owner must be kept on file for the duration of the existence of the mailing list.
- Purchasing lists of email addresses from 3rd parties for mailing to from any Julian Murray hosted domain, or referencing any Julian Murray account, is prohibited.
- Operating an account on behalf of, or in connection with, or reselling any service to, persons or firms listed in the Spamhaus Register of Known Spam Operations (ROKSO) database at www.spamhaus.org.

Reporting Violations of Julian Murray AUP
Julian Murray requests that anyone who believes that there is a violation of this AUP direct the information to the Abuse Department at
This email address is being protected from spambots. You need JavaScript enabled to view it.
If available, please provide the following information:
- The IP address used to commit the alleged violation
- The date and time of the alleged violation, including the time zone or offset from GMT
- Evidence of the alleged violation
- An E-mail with full header information provides all of the above, as do system log files. Other situations will require different methods of providing the above information.
